REMOVE THE HOB.
- To remove the hob, use a screwdriver (not provided) to prise off the xing clips on the underside of the appliance.
ELECTRICAL CONNECTION
- Disconnect the appliance from the power supply.
- Installation must be carried out by qualied personnel who know the current safety and installation regulations.
- The manufacturer declines all liability for injury to persons or animals and for damage to property resulting from failure to observe the regulations
provided in this chapter.
- The power cable must be long enough to allow the hob to be removed from the worktop.
- Make sure the voltage specied on the dataplate located on the bottom of the appliance is the same as that of the home.
Connection to the terminal block
For the electrical connection, use an H05RR-F cable as specied in the table below.

The appliance must be connected to the electricity supply by means of an omnipolar switch with minimum contact gap of 3mm.
IMPORTANT: the yellow/green earth wire must be connected to the terminal with the symbol and must be longer than the other wires.
Check the connection diagram label under the hob and place/remove bridges according the connection type;
Remove approx. 70 mm of the cable sheath from the power supply cable (B);
Strip approx. 10 mm of sheath from the wires. Then insert the power supply cable into the cable clamp and connect the wires to the terminal block as
indicated in the connection diagram placed close to the terminal block itself;
Secure the power supply cable (B) by means of the cable clamp;
Close the terminal board with the cover (A) securing it with the screw provided;
After the electrical connection, t the hob inside the cut-out.
